# Approvals: Donation-Receipt Mailer

The Givewell-style receipt mailer (project Tithepost) sends tax receipts nightly. Any change to templates, send windows, or the dedupe logic requires written approval before deploy. No exceptions during year-end freeze (Dec 15–Jan 10). On-call: if sends fail, pause the queue, do not replay without approval — duplicate receipts cause donor complaints. Emergency bypass exists but must be logged in the incident channel within one hour. All approvals, bypasses, and replay requests go through one approver:

approver of tawip-bagap = Holdor Silath

# Calcwright Environments

Calcwright evaluates user-supplied formulas inside a locked-down interpreter. Three environments: dev (no sandbox limits), staging (prod-like limits, fake data), prod (full isolation, per-tenant quotas). Never relax sandbox limits in prod; escalate to the Oakhurst platform team instead. Staging resets nightly. Environment parity is enforced by a drift checker. Each environment runs with the following configuration values.

config for bahop-baduf:
[kasion]
team = lamath
access_code = ac_d807e5
host = kasion.paliqcloud.corp
port = 4000
owner = julix.tamvan
peer = frair.qorvelsoft.local

**Management Meeting Minutes — Sales Leads**

Attendees reviewed the proposed acquisition of Tolvane Systems. Preliminary terms were discussed; no commitments made. Sales leads were asked to avoid speculation with clients and to route any inbound questions to Corporate Affairs. Integration scenarios will be modelled next month. The confidential rationale agreed by the steering group appears below.

board note of tagug-hahag: Praionax Logistics is in early talks to buy Julaxek Group for about $36.3 million. The Julmir launch date is March 1, and nothing goes to the press before then.

Thumbnail pipeline notes for reviewers. The Gravelpic queue ingests upload events from Snapmarsh storage and fans out resize jobs to the Shrinkery workers. Jobs are idempotent; dedupe keys come from the source object hash. Review PRs for: retry caps (max 5), poison-queue handling, and output format allowlists. Local setup needs `GRAVELPIC_QUEUE_URL` and `SHRINKERY_CONCURRENCY` set in your env file. The queue auth secret belongs on the next line.

vault entry, fadup-tagag: RELAY_SECRET8=2fd92179